Minimal Modern Elevation

Minimalist design is ideal for homeowners who prefer subtle sophistication with a functional output which looks elegant without being overwhelming which focuses on clean lines, simple textures, and muted colors. 

Glass Facade Designs

Glass facades create a  luxurious appearance, making your home look great with large windows and glass panels  allowing natural light to flood interiors, creating a bright and airy atmosphere.

Combination of Wood and Concrete

This design blends  warm wood  with sturdy concrete elements and adds both charm and durability that’s stylish and resilient works well in Chennai’s climate.

Stone Cladding Elevation

Stone cladding is a versatile choice that complements both traditional and modern house elevation design ideas by using natural stone for your exterior walls which adds texture, richness, and timeless appeal and giving your home a premium look.

Cantilevered Balconies

Cantilevered or protruding balconies provide functional outdoor spaces while enhancing the overall aesthetics of your front elevation and add dimension and visual interest to your modern house designs in Chennai.

Green and Sustainable Facades

Green or Eco-friendly facades incorporating greenery such as vertical gardens or potted plants,  in entrance gate designs and front elevation ideas, which not only look appealing but also improve air quality and reduce heat absorption.

Textured Wall Panels

Textured wall panels create a distinctive look for your home which allow you to highlight specific architectural elements and add depth and character to your modern elevation design ideas.

Multi-Level Roof Designs

A multilevel roof provides a cohesive and aesthetically pleasing look which paired with strategic landscaping, elevates your home’s visual appeal, and creates a striking silhouette. 

Customised Gate and Door Designs

Your main entrance sets the tone for the entire property. Modern gate designs for homes and modern door designs for homes can complement your elevation style, making your modern home front elevation design even more impressive.

Integrated Lighting Solutions

LED lights create a welcoming ambiance, and proper lighting can accentuate architectural features and transform your modern front elevation home design at night while highlighting textures, walls, and landscaping.

Use Eco-Friendly and Affordable Materials

Green buildings are very popular, featuring solar panels, sustainable materials, and gadgets that provide low maintenance and long-lasting durability while withstanding weather conditions which promotes health benefits as well as energy savings. Choosing materials like vinyl, fiber cement, or composite that replicate the look of wood, stone, or brick is more affordable.  

Also read:How to View EC Online in Tamil Nadu (Step-by-Step Guide)

Light and Ventilation

A good house design lets plenty of natural light and air flow easily through the house. This can be achieved with the clever use of skylights, large glass windows, and open terraces.

Make a Balanced Design

The best method to bring elegance to the front elevation design is by choosing elements that draw the eye upwards towards the sky. Vertical designs are more appropriate. A balanced elevation looks more pleasing to the eye  catching experience and feels more harmonious.

Key Takeaways When Choosing Elevation Design Materials

  • Always keep in mind that durability is more important than aesthetic look or feel.
  • Before making a design decision, consider the primary factors that should influence your home design: climate resilience, maintenance, energy efficiency, and environmental impact.
  • Popular materials include plaster, concrete, brick, wood, stone, and metal. Each material has several advantages and disadvantages, so the best choice depends on your specific location, needs, climatic conditions, budget, and design preferences.
  • Designing an excellent house elevation includes careful considerations of affordable materials, budget, and your stylish home appearance.

FAQs

  • Whether tiles can be used for front elevation?Absolutely. Tiles protect your home from the weather while enhancing its visual appearance by using various colours in tiles, finishes, and patterns offers versatility and an attractive finish, lending a fashionable, elegant touch to your home.
  • What is the main thing I should prioritize while designing a double‑storey Indian home front elevation?Choose a style that reflects your personality, style, architectural taste, plot size, and local climatic conditions. Prioritise both function and aesthetics which serves all your needs and makes adaptive any problems in your location.
  • Can I merge traditional architectural elements with modern design in a two‑storey home elevation design?Yes, by introducing wooden accents and jali work alongside contemporary materials such as glass, steel, or textured finishes to create a harmonious, stylish look.
  • What colour combinations are popular for double‑storey house front elevations designs?
    • Cream with maroon
    • White with charcoal grey
    • White with yellow
    • Terracotta,beige,ochre  and some earthy shades can also be used.
